Output 7580dd8580b4c467b68c02203fe52b4a371569e0252da4e897ef624b6fcd0af6:0

value
145000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ab3e21627217bfa4fbb1e5edd96dc8f46113db42 OP_EQUAL
address
3HJTuF4RJ5PS7jzBn8FiVCqcGfRdyVSYQ8
transaction
7580dd8580b4c467b68c02203fe52b4a371569e0252da4e897ef624b6fcd0af6
spent
true